How Ridley Scott revived the Alien series after Alien 4

Alien, released in 1979, is undoubtedly one of the best sci-fi movies to come out of Hollywood ever, and it also put Ridley Scott on the map with its epic success. The movie became such a phenomenon that it inspired an entire franchise from one wacky idea. However, after multiple sequels, the franchise lost its way somewhere, and after the fourth one came, the series was fighting for its last breath, until Scott resuscitated it.  

In a recent interview with the French outlet Brut, Scott asserted that he revived the franchise following the poor box office performance of Alien: Resurrection in 1997. He not only claimed to be the savior of the franchise but also the champion of the series, with his installment following the fourth film being the best one to come out of the franchise so far.

“I did the best one by far,” the director said in the interview.

Reflecting on the franchise's trajectory further in the Brut interview, Scott asserted that after the fourth installment, the series was effectively left to die. He explained that recognizing the studio's inaction motivated him to revive the property himself. According to the director, he collaborated with skilled writers - ultimately teaming up with Damon Lindelof - to spark a creative breakthrough that resulted in Prometheus

Ridley Scott set to return to the Alien franchise

Ridley Scott also noted in the same conversation that Prometheus allowed him to trace the narrative back to its origins, shaking up the cinematic universe before following up with Alien: Covenant to ensure the franchise was once again up and running. And not too long ago, the director confirmed that he is returning to the franchise to conclude his prequel trilogy with Michael Fassbender.

“Actually, I suddenly went back and got involved,” he told French outlet AlloCiné last week.

May 4, 2017 - London, London, UK - Michael Fassbender and Katherine Waterston attend the world film premiere of Alien: Covenant World Premiere in London London UK - ZUMAt138 20170504_zap_t138_004

Sharing details on his own return to the director's chair, Scott revealed that he has already mapped out a footprint for the next film in the series. He explained that the project will pick up the narrative threads left dangling at the conclusion of Alien: Covenant, continuing the story of Michael Fassbender’s android character, whom Scott noted now views himself as Ozymandias.
